Book Chapters

Book Chapters

  1. 1. Ramin Fathzadeh, Vahid Mokhtari, Morteza Mousakhani and Alireza Mohammad Shahri. "Coaching with Expert System Towards RoboCup Soccer Coach Simulation", In Itsuki Noda and Adam Jacoff and Ansgar Bredenfeld and Yasutake Takahashi, editors, RoboCup-2005: Robot Soccer World Cup IX, Springer Verlag, Berlin, 2006.
  2. 2. Ramin Fathzadeh, Vahid Mokhtari, Mohammad Reza Kangavari and Morteza Mousakhani. "Opponent Provocation and Behavior Classification: A Machine Learning Approach", In Ubbo Visser and Fernando Ribeiro and Takeshi Ohashi and Frank Dellaert, editors, RoboCup-2007: Robot Soccer World Cup XI Springer Verlag, Berlin, 2008.
  3. 3. O. Aghazade, M. A. Sharbafi, A. T. Haghighat, “Implementing Parametric Reinforcement Learning in Robocup Rescue Simulation”, RoboCup 2007: Robot Soccer World Cup XI, Springer Berlin / Heidelberg, vol. 5001, pp.409-416, 2008.
  4. 4. Sanaz Taleghani, Siavash Aslani, Saeed Shiry, “Robust Moving Object Detection from a Moving Video Camera using Neural Network and Kalman Filter”, RoboCup-2008: Robot Soccer World Cup XII, Springer LNAI / LNCS, Vol. 5399, pp. 638-648, Berlin, 2009.
  5. E. Hashemi and M. Ghaffari Jadidi, “Dynamic Modeling and Control Study of the NAO Biped Robot with Improved Trajectory Planning,” Ch. 42, 1-18, Book ID 270_694_1_En, Springer, ISBN 978-3-642-22699-1, 2011.
